Honeywell Aerospace products and services are found on aircraft across commercial aviation, defense and space — from engines and cockpit electronics to cabin systems, mechanical components and connectivity solutions. Our technology helps operators fly more safely, reduce fuel consumption, improve on-time performance and deliver a better experience for the people on board. 
As aviation continues to evolve, we're also developing systems to support autonomous and supersonic platforms, bringing the same focus on safety and efficiency to the next era of flight. With approximately 36,000 employees worldwide and net sales of $17.4B in 2025, Honeywell Aerospace is one of the largest dedicated aerospace companies in the world. Explore our businesses: https://www.honeywellaerospace.com
Engines & Power Systems provides the propulsion, auxiliary power and electrical systems that keep aircraft flying. With engines across roughly 120 aircraft types and more than 47,000 APUs in service today, we support operators across commercial and defense markets — backed by an aftermarket network built for the long service life of every platform we power.

Responsibilities

Key Responsibilities:

  • Managing the safety reporting scheme and the occurrence reporting system, including initiation and follow-up of internal occurrence investigations; 
  • coordinating action on airworthiness occurrences and for initiating any necessary further investigation and follow-up activity
  • facilitate hazard identification, risk assessment and management; 
  • monitor the implementation of actions taken to mitigate risks, as listed in the safety action plan, 
  • provide periodic reports on safety performance to the safety review board ensure the maintenance of safety management documentation.
  • ensure that there is safety training available, and that it meets acceptable standards; 
  • provide advice on safety matters. 
  • establishing feedback from maintenance incidents/issues and feeding these back into the recurrent training programme;
  • Liaise with customers and regulators on quality issues
  • Manage and perform quality system audits.
  • Perform supplier audits as assigned
  • Support QA regional and global initiatives.
  • Conduct in house training on QA specialized areas
  • Spearhead line rejects meeting and conduct investigation with engineering to eliminate rejects as part of SMS
  • Backup QA function as assigned in the absence of peers
  • Manage organizational metrics and reports as assigned by the manager.

Key Experience & Capabilities:

  • Must have  SMS training recognized by EASA and ISO lead auditor course and have at least 1 year experience in SMS management system
  • Must be competent in use of computers, and programs like Microsoft windows, explorer, words, excel, PowerPoint, access data base.
  • At least 5 years working experience in an aviation industry, and candidates with Quality systems experience will be preferred; however, a strong engineering discipline will also be advantageous.
  • Ability to communicate and manage external auditors.
  • Able to communicate well with the workforce in terms of educating personnel with requirements.
  • Must be a team player and able to exhibit leadership in driving for corrective actions and improvement actions. 
  • Candidates must have the drive and enthusiasm towards continuous improvement through use of six sigma tools and RCCA.

What you need to know about the Singapore Tech Scene

The digital revolution has driven a constant demand for tech professionals across industries like software development, data analytics and cybersecurity. In Singapore, one of the largest cities in Southeast Asia, the demand for tech talent is so high that the government continues to invest millions into programs designed to develop a talent pipeline directly from universities while also scaling efforts in pre-employment training and mid-career upskilling to expand and elevate its workforce.
